Transaction 670c1a01354de02e84abef1a6f163063bb18fa97661f5464e1cb2b58f5b96202
1 Input
1 Output
-
670c1a01354de02e84abef1a6f163063bb18fa97661f5464e1cb2b58f5b96202:0
- value
- 14965310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1ef112678cec5074872a31c6714a0715ca3420f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13pc4iyNaR8KR4gpBoPxUbUm3T1yVPRtWk